HB 625 Original	2025 Regular Session	Butler
Abstract:  Provides for a special statewide election to be held on Sat., April 18, 2026, for the
purpose of submitting proposed constitutional amendments to the electors of the state.
Present constitution (Const. Art. XIII, ยง1(A)(1)) requires that each joint resolution proposing a
constitutional amendment specify the statewide election at which the proposed constitutional
amendment shall be submitted to the state's electors for ratification.  Provides that special elections
for submitting proposed constitutional amendments may be authorized by law.
Proposed law provides for a special election on Sat., April 18, 2026, for the purpose of submitting
to the state's electors proposed constitutional amendments contained in joint resolutions concurred
in during the 2025 R.S.  Provides that proposed law shall be void and of no effect if no proposed
constitutional amendment that specifies the special statewide election on April 18, 2026, as the
statewide election at which the proposed constitutional amendment shall be submitted to the electors
is concurred in.
Proposed law provides that the election shall be held in compliance with applicable provisions of
present law (La. Election Code).
Effective upon signature of governor or lapse of time for gubernatorial action.
